Faced with signing up with a desperately long NHS waiting list, Joe Rackham opted for online counselling instead. “I simply felt that I could not wait any longer– I was encouraged and ready to handle my issues and rather liked the concept of doing so in the convenience of my own home,” said the 29-year-old, who lives in London. After an online search, he found a therapist whose profile fit his needs and scheduled a chat session for the next day.

Remote, text-based counselling is growing in appeal in the UK. The medical professional app Babylon uses therapy to 150,000 active users, while PlusGuidance, an online counselling service, has 10,000 users. The US-based service BetterHelp also has 150,000 registered UK users (though not all are active). Talkspace, another online treatment platform, reports it has actually 500,000 registered users worldwide, with many in the US.

 

Online training advises therapists on whatever from using emojis to preventing misconceptions. They likewise need to safeguard patients’ personal information– a problem that has triggered controversy in the US, where huge online treatment platforms have actually come under the spotlight.

Buckley said clients should check services’ personal privacy policies before signing up. “Not all online counselling sites utilize expertly trained therapists or stick to an ethics policy, so ask your GP for a suggestion in the first circumstances. Similar to all type of services and support, what works for a single person might not work for someone else,” he said.

Marc Bush, chief policy adviser at Young Minds, stated that while online counselling services are important, “they shouldn’t replace face-to-face therapy with an experienced expert. If a young adult is struggling, we would encourage them to talk with their GP in the very first circumstances, or to get in touch with an established service like The Mix, Childline or the Samaritans.”.

For Rackham, who has actually generalised anxiety disorder, online counselling wasn’t the best fit. “I felt it was near impossible for the therapist to actually get a sense of the issues I was handling, as all they had to go from was my typed-out words. I think I understood after that online session how crucial interpersonal interaction was.

” I’m a big fan of using innovation in all areas of my life as an option to everyday issues. I have apps for everything, but when it comes to mental health, you have to select how technology plays a role in your healing very carefully.”. Better Help.Co.Uk

 

The business describes BetterHelp as the “biggest online therapy platform worldwide,” geared toward assisting individuals handling issues “such as tension, anxiety, relationships, parenting, depression, dependencies, eating, sleeping, trauma, anger, family disputes, LGBT matters, grief, religion [or] self esteem.” The business’s frequently asked question area on its site plainly mentions BetterHelp’s app and counselors shouldn’t be used for people handling an extreme mental disorder (schizophrenia, bipolar disorder) or for individuals considering self-harm. Rather, the app prides itself on having actually accredited therapists and psychological health professionals offered to assist individuals via text, call or video chat. That’s what numerous YouTubers who have accepted sponsorships from the business typically say in their own videos, where they speak on the tensions in their individual lives and sensations verging on stress and anxiety or depression. Bobby Burns, Elle Mills, Philip DeFranco, Heath Hussar, Boogie2988, Shane Dawson and ChandlerNWilson are all developers who have actually Better Help.Co.Uk sponsors now.

Many of these developers have spoken about psychological health issues in the past, but as burnout ends up being a larger subject within the community– and mainstream world– sponsorships including BetterHelp have increased, regardless of the app not being precisely what the developers are promoting.
